Prysmian wins €460m Italy-Tunisia cable mandate

Prysmian has secured a €460 million ($540 million) contract for the construction of the submarine interconnector between Italy and Tunisia under the Elmed Project. The engineering, procurement and installation mandate, awarded by Italian transmission system operator Terna and Tunisian grid...
